Colonel Stella Holmes (played by Louise Marleau) is a protagonist in Contamination.
Military officer deployed to handle the ghost ship incident. She establishes the critical link between the toxic green eggs and the botched Mars mission, and leads the joint investigation with Hubbard and Aris. Hamilton (played by Siegfried Rauch) appears in Contamination.
A human puppet fully controlled by the monstrous alien Cyclops. He dies immediately when the alien is destroyed, as his existence depends entirely on the creature's sustaining power.
